  • Patent number: 10291422
    Abstract: Disclosed herein is a synchronization method for transmitting a DOCSIS upstream signal, which is performed by an RoIP terminal, the synchronization method including receiving a synchronization (SYNC) message periodically sent by a Cable Modem Termination System (CMTS) and thereby synchronizing a clock and generating a reference time; receiving a ranging request signal from a Cable Modem (CM); including information about a start time of an allocated ranging interval in the ranging request signal, converting the ranging request signal into an IP packet, and transmitting the IP packet to an RoIP headend device over an IP network in order to enable the RoIP headend device to convert the ranging request signal, delivered via the IP network, into an RF signal and transmit the RF signal to the CMTS; and converting a ranging response message delivered from the CMTS into an electric signal and transmitting the electric signal to the CM.

  • Publication number: 20190132022
    Abstract: Disclosed herein are a method for simultaneously transmitting/receiving upstream and downstream signals using a remote PHY architecture and an apparatus for the same. The method determines whether to divide frequencies depending on whether signal interference occurs among multiple cable modems connected to a cable network, if it is determined to divide the frequencies, categorize the multiple cable modems into multiple groups so that signal interference occurs in each group, but signal interference does not occur between groups, set transmission bands for the multiple groups so that an upstream band and a downstream band of one group alternate with upstream bands and downstream bands of remaining groups by dividing the frequencies in accordance with a number of groups, and cancels, by a remote physical layer (PHY) device located at an optical network terminal of the cable network, self-interference signals for respective groups based on the transmission bands.

  • Patent number: 10110275
    Abstract: A method of estimating an integer frequency offset and compensating for the integer frequency offset by an estimated error is provided. A frequency offset estimation method may include receiving a reception signal including PLC data and a physical layer link channel (PLC) preamble, detecting first position information on a position of a subcarrier of the PLC preamble in a frequency axis from the reception signal through a cross-correlation between the PLC preamble and the reception signal, detecting second position information on the position of the subcarrier of the PLC preamble defined in a transmission end by restoring the PLC data, and calculating a frequency offset by comparing the first position information with the second position information.

  • Patent number: 9832065
    Abstract: Disclosed are an apparatus and a method for soft-decision demodulating in non-square quadrature amplitude modulation. The apparatus includes: a signal receiving unit receiving a quadrature amplitude modulation (QAM) modulated signal at an m modulation degree at a transmitting side; a soft-decision bit calculating unit determining a soft-decision bit value by calculating log likelihood ratios (LLRs) for m bits of the received QAM modulated signal; and a signal decoding unit restoring the received QAM modulated signal based on the determined soft-decision bit value, in which the soft-decision bit calculating unit defines a log likelihood ratio calculation equation by approximating soft-decision boundary points of constellation points for m bits of non-square QAM having odd bits, respectively.
